Adaptive Technologies for Inclusive Workplaces
The push for inclusive workplaces necessitates dedicated funding for adaptive technologies that facilitate better employment opportunities for individuals with disabilities. This funding targets organizations committed to supporting diverse workforces through the acquisition of specialized tools, machinery, and infrastructure that eliminate barriers to employment. Unlike general operational grants, this initiative specifically addresses the resource deficits that hinder the hiring and integration of employees with disabilities.
For example, a company may seek funding to purchase adjustable desks and assistive software for its employees with mobility impairments. These adaptive technologies not only improve day-to-day operational workflows but also foster an inclusive environment where all employees can thrive. Another instance might involve a small business looking to enhance communication access by investing in specialized devices that support hearing-impaired staff, thus enabling a more effective interaction with customers and colleagues.
To be eligible for this funding, organizations often need to demonstrate a commitment to diversity and inclusion, supported by clear hiring practices and workforce development plans. Businesses that do not already prioritize these practices may find it difficult to secure funding. Furthermore, applicants must adhere to specific compliance regulations related to workplace adaptations and demonstrate readiness for audits and evaluations associated with their funding usage.
Prospective applicants are also required to specify measurable outcomes tied directly to the technologies acquired through funding. For instance, organizations could measure increases in employee retention rates or job satisfaction scores among employees who benefit from adaptive tools. Over time, these metrics serve as critical indicators of the program’s success and its alignment with broader inclusion efforts within the workplace.
Ultimately, securing this funding presents a vital opportunity for organizations aiming to minimize barriers and enhance the workplace experience for individuals with disabilities, leading to improved operational performance and enhanced workforce morale.
